Currency (Royal Australian Mint) Determination 2011 (No. 4)
Currency Act 1965
I, BILL SHORTEN, Assistant Treasurer, make this Determination under subsection 13A (1) of the Currency Act 1965.
Dated  22 September 2011
 
 
 
 
 
 
 
BILL SHORTEN
Assistant Treasurer
1              Name of Determination
                This Determination is the Currency (Royal Australian Mint) Determination 2011 (No. 4).
2              Commencement
                This Determination commences on the day after it is registered.
3              Definitions
                In this Determination:
                Act means the Currency Act 1965.
4              Standard weight, allowable variation, dimensions and design
         (1)   For subsection 13A (1) of the Act, on and after the day on which this Determination commences, each item in Part 1 of Schedule 1 specifies, for a coin having the denomination and standard composition mentioned in the item (being a coin whose denomination is specified, or taken to be specified, in the Schedule to the Act):
                 (a)   the coin’s standard weight; and
                 (b)   the allowable variation from that standard weight; and
                 (c)   the coin’s dimensions; and
                 (d)   the coin’s design.
         (2)   Subsection (1) does not affect any other determination of the standard weight and allowable variation, dimensions or design of a coin, made under subsection 13A (1) of the Act.

Part 2         Explanation of symbols
 
Item
Design Feature
Symbol
Explanation

1
Shape
S1
Circular

2
Edge
E1
Continuously milled

3
Obverse
O1
A design consisting of Queen Elizabeth II and the following:
(a)        ‘IRB’;
(b)       ‘ELIZABETH II’;
(c)        ‘AUSTRALIA 2012’

10
Reverse
R1
A design consisting of:
(a)        a representation of the arms of the Commonwealth; and
(b)       the following:
                        (i)     ‘50’;
                       (ii)     the designer’s initials ‘SD’

11
Reverse
R2
A design consisting of:
(a)        an artist’s representation of a tennis ball; and
(b)       superimposed on the representation of a tennis ball, a central circle in gold plating containing:
                        (i)     the inscription ‘100th men’s champion’;
                       (ii)     an outline drawing of a person holding a tennis racket;
                     (iii)     a curved line; and
(c)        the following:
                        (i)     ‘TWO DOLLARS’

12
Reverse
R3
A design consisting of:
(a)        an artist’s representation of a tennis ball; and
(b)       superimposed on the representation of a tennis ball, a central circle containing:
                        (i)     the inscription ‘100th men’s champion’;
                       (ii)     an outline drawing of a person holding a tennis racket;
                     (iii)     a curved line; and
(c)        the following:
                        (i)     ‘FIVE DOLLARS’

13
Reverse
R4
A design consisting of:
(a)        a representation of sixteen crowns; and
(b)       the following:
                        (i)     ‘HER MAJESTY THE QUEEN’;
                       (ii)     ‘ROYAL VISIT AUSTRALIA 2011’

14
Reverse
R5
A design consisting of:
(a)      a representation of a kangaroo and its shadow; and
(b)     in the background and near the kangaroo’s nose – a representation of a windmill; and
(c)      a representation of the horizon; and
(d)     the following:
                        (i)     ‘1 oz. Fine silver’;
                       (ii)     a circle enclosing the inscription ‘f15’

15
Reverse
R6
A design consisting of:
(a)      a representation of a kangaroo and its shadow; and
(b)     in the background and partially covered by the kangaroo – a representation of a windmill; and
(c)      a representation of the horizon; and
(d)     the following:
                        (i)     ‘1 oz. Fine silver’;
                       (ii)     a circle enclosing the inscription ‘f15’

16
Reverse
R7
A design consisting of:
(a)      a representation of a kangaroo and its shadow; and
(b)     in the background and near the kangaroo’s tail – a representation of a windmill; and
(c)      a representation of the horizon; and
(d)     the following:
                        (i)     ‘1 oz. Fine silver’;
                       (ii)     a circle enclosing the inscription ‘f15’
